OFFICIAL LAUNCH AND COMMITMENT OF THE YOUNG PEOPLE OF THE CLARET-WAY-RMI GROUP / KINSHASA
4 May 2026We are pleased to announce the official launch of the World Network of Claretian Youth (Claret-Way) at St. Robert Parish in Kinshasa, an event that gathered many young people in a spirit of faith, fraternity, and missionary enthusiasm.
After a spiritual retreat held on 17 and 18 April 2026, the participants prepared themselves interiorly through prayer, reflection, and discernment, renewing their desire to serve with generosity.
On 26 April 2026, in a joyful yet solemn atmosphere, the young people made their official commitments before the parish community, expressing their willingness to walk together in the Claretian spirit, with fidelity, responsibility, and service.
This event bore witness to the dynamism of youth and their active commitment to the life of the Church.
The day concluded with a fraternal agape meal, a moment of communion and sharing among the young people, their animators, and the faithful present.
This official launch marks a significant step for the Claretian youth of Kinshasa, opening a new path of formation, fraternity, and mission under the ideal of Claret-Way.
